- 0
- 0
- 约4.39千字
- 约 7页
- 2026-01-29 发布于天津
- 举报
2025年湖南文理学院信息管理与信息系统专业《数据库概论》科目期末试卷及答案
考试时间:______分钟总分:______分姓名:______
一、选择题(每小题2分,共20分。请将正确选项的字母填在题后的括号内)
1.下列哪一项不属于数据库系统(DBS)的组成部分?
A.数据库(DB)
B.数据库管理系统(DBMS)
C.应用程序
D.操作系统
2.在数据库三级模式结构中,描述数据库逻辑结构和特征的是?
A.概念模式
B.内模式
C.外模式
D.物理模式
3.以下哪种数据模型是面向对象的?
A.层次模型
B.网状模型
C.关系模型
D.对象关系模型
4.E-R图中用来表示实体之间联系的符号是?
A.矩形
B.椭圆
C.菱形
D.圆形
5.关系代数中的π操作符表示?
A.并
B.交
C.投影
D.连接
6.下列哪个不是关系数据库的规范化形式?
A.1NF
B.2NF
C.3NF
D.BCNF
7.“一个学生可以选修多门课程,一门课程可以被多个学生选修”这种关系属于?
A.一对一关系
B.一对多关系
C.多对多关系
D.多对一关系
8.SQL语句中,用于删除表的命令是?
A.DELETE
B.DROP
C.TRUNCATE
D.REMOVE
9.在SQL查询中,用于对查询结果进行排序的子句是?
A.WHERE
B.GROUPBY
C.HAVING
D.ORDERBY
10.事务的原子性(Atomicity)是指?
A.事务可以并发执行
B.事务由多个操作组成
C.事务中的操作要么全部完成,要么全部不做
D.事务独立于其他事务
二、填空题(每空1分,共15分。请将答案填在横线上)
1.数据库系统的核心软件是________。
2.概念模型中最常用的表示方法是________。
3.关系模型中,实体集之间通过________联系起来。
4.关系中的每一行称为一个________,每一列称为一个________。
5.满足第一范式(1NF)的关系,要求关系中的每个________必须是原子值。
6.范式理论中,2NF要求关系必须首先满足________,并且不存在非主属性对候选键的部分依赖。
7.SQL语言具有________、________、________和________的特点。
8.视图是数据库中的一种________,它是由一个或多个基本表导出的虚表。
9.数据库恢复的主要技术有________和________。
10.并发控制的主要目的是解决多个用户同时访问数据库时产生的________和________问题。
三、简答题(每小题5分,共20分)
1.简述数据库系统(DBS)的四个主要组成部分及其作用。
2.简述关系模型中的三种基本关系运算(选择、投影、连接)。
3.简述什么是数据库范式?为什么要进行数据库规范化?
4.简述事务必须具备的四个基本特性(ACID特性)及其含义。
四、综合应用题(共30分)
1.(15分)设有关系模式R(A,B,C,D),其中A为主键。现有以下关系R的数据:
|A|B|C|D|
|---|-----|-----|-----|
|1|xy|20|red|
|2|ab|30|blue|
|3|xy|25|green|
|4|ab|35|red|
请根据以下要求写出相应的SQL查询语句:
a.查询所有D值为blue的元组。
b.查询B值为xy或C值大于28的元组。
c.查询不同B值对应的C值的平均值。
d.查询至少选修了3门课程的学生人数。(假设存在另一关系S(StudentID,CourseID)表示选课关系,StudentID为主键,CourseID为外键,与R无关,仅作示例)
e.创建一个视图V,包含R的所有列,并按C值降序排列。
2.(15分)设有学生关系S(Sno,Sname,Sdep
原创力文档

文档评论(0)